Boat insurance agents in Blacksburg Virginia help you protect your watercraft with policies that meet state requirements. Virginia law does not require boat insurance but lenders and marinas often do. Local agents can guide you on liability coverage for Smith Mountain Lake and the New River.

What Does a Boat Insurance Agent in Blacksburg Cost?

Boat insurance costs in Virginia typically range from 300 to 800 dollars per year for a standard runabout. Higher value boats or those used on large lakes may cost 1,000 to 2,500 dollars annually. Factors include boat value horsepower and your boating experience.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do I need boat insurance to operate in Virginia?
Virginia does not require boat insurance by law. However your lender or marina may require it. Liability coverage is strongly recommended for accidents and property damage.
What does boat insurance typically cover in Blacksburg?
Boat insurance policies in Virginia usually cover physical damage theft liability and medical payments. You can add coverage for towing and fuel spill liability which is important on inland lakes.
How do I choose a boat insurance agent in Blacksburg?
Look for agents who specialize in marine policies and understand Virginia waterways. Ask about coverage for your specific boat type and how they handle claims for incidents on the New River or Claytor Lake.
